js: Uncaught ReferenceError: reset is not defined
时间: 2023-08-22 11:04:47 浏览: 65
这个错误提示表明在你的代码中使用了一个未定义的函数或变量 "reset"。这可能是由于以下几种原因导致的:
1. 忘记定义函数或变量 "reset":请确保在使用 "reset" 之前已经在代码中定义了它。检查一下是否在正确的作用域内定义了该函数或变量。
2. 拼写错误:检查一下是否正确拼写了函数或变量名 "reset"。JavaScript 是区分大小写的,所以大小写要匹配。
3. 引入顺序错误:如果 "reset" 是在其他脚本文件中定义的,确保这个文件在当前文件之前被正确引入。否则,JavaScript 无法找到该函数或变量。
4. 作用域问题:如果 "reset" 是在某个特定作用域中定义的,而你在另一个作用域中使用了它,可能会导致该错误。请检查一下作用域的范围和访问权限。
通过检查以上可能的原因,你应该能够找到导致 "Uncaught ReferenceError: reset is not defined" 错误的具体原因,并进行修复。
相关问题
js: Uncaught ReferenceError: setvalue is not defined
Uncaught ReferenceError: setvalue is not defined 是一个常见的JavaScript错误。它表示在代码执行时,尝试访问一个未定义的函数或变量。可能有几个原因导致这个错误的出现:
1. 函数或变量的定义被遗漏或写错了。请确保在使用setvalue函数之前,该函数已经被正确地定义了。
2. JavaScript代码的加载顺序问题。如果setvalue函数定义在之后被调用的地方,可能会导致该错误。请确保setvalue函数的定义在调用它的代码之前。
3. 脚本文件的引入问题。如果setvalue函数所在的脚本文件没有被正确地引入,也会导致该错误。请确认脚本文件被正确地引入,并且引入的顺序正确。
4. 可能存在作用域问题。如果setvalue函数被定义在某个特定的作用域内,而在其他作用域内调用它,也可能导致该错误。请确保在调用setvalue函数时,可以访问到它的定义。
请仔细检查以上几个方面,找出导致Uncaught ReferenceError: setvalue is not defined的具体原因,并进行相应的修正。
js: Uncaught ReferenceError: updateName is not defined
这个错误通常出现在尝试调用一个未定义的函数时。在这种情况下,JavaScript 引擎无法找到名为 updateName 的函数,因此抛出了 ReferenceError 异常。
要解决这个问题,你需要确保 updateName 函数已经被正确定义。你可以检查你的代码中是否有定义该函数的语句。如果你确定函数已经被定义,那么你需要检查函数名的拼写是否正确,以及函数定义的作用域是否正确。如果函数定义在另一个作用域中,你需要确保你在调用函数时已经正确地引用了该函数所在的作用域。